amvcp-anim-foundation

Community

Tokenized, accessible animation foundation

AuthorEmasoft
Version1.0.0
Installs0

System Documentation

What problem does it solve?

It prevents motion bugs, accessibility failures, and visual glitches by standardizing how every animation in the amvcp plugin is authored, gated for reduced motion, and composed safely.

Core Features & Use Cases

  • Motion token contract: establishes the --vc-motion-*, --vc-duration-*, and --vc-easing-* naming contract with safe fallbacks when tokens are absent.
  • Reduced-motion substitute pattern: enforces meaning-preserving substitutes for informational animations and removal for decorative-only animations—never blanket animation: none.
  • Animation correctness invariants: mandates animation-fill-mode: both to stop staggered-entry flashes and provides guidance for choosing safe animated properties (favoring transform and opacity).
  • Atom stamping contract for selection/decisions: stamps commentable atoms with stable data-ve-id/data-ve-type plus decision mini-pill mounting via the shared runtime.
  • Dynamic wiring APIs: documents and coordinates refresh(root) for re-scanning and revealNow(el) for forcing immediate reveals.
  • Keyframe catalog + anti-patterns: provides the canonical keyframe set and a checklist of mistakes to avoid (including OT-08 authoring plan structure).

Quick Start

Trigger this skill while authoring or debugging amvcp animations for motion tokens, easing curves, reduced-motion behavior, and keyframe selection by asking for the “motion tokens” and “animation contract” guidance.

Dependency Matrix

Required Modules

None required

Components

references

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: amvcp-anim-foundation
Download link: https://github.com/Emasoft/ai-maestro-visual-communicator-plugin/archive/main.zip#amvcp-anim-foundation

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.